Family history is the second most popular topic on the internet. The internet has revolutionised the world of genealogy and made it much easier for family historians to trace their ancestors. However, it isn’t as easy as the TV programmes such as ‘Who Do You Think You Are’ make it appear.
This bookazine is perfect for the family history beginner and will take them through each stage step by step. It will show you which websites to use, where to find the best software and how to trace beyond online records. It will also act as a directory to useful online resources and show readers how to trace their ancestry with the minimal financial outlay.
